## Building Access — Spares Room (Hullbrook Annex)

Contractors: the spare hardware room is down the east corridor on the ground floor, third door on the left. Sign in at the front desk first and grab a visitor lanyard. Anything you take out, jot it in the blue logbook — yes, even the little stuff. The door self-locks, so don't wedge it. To get in, punch in the code below.

staff pass of hagug-taguf = bdg-HJ-9

Welcome to the Spokewise team. Spokewise predicts dock shortages across the Fennbrook bike-share network and generates rebalancing routes for the van crews each morning. Your first task is shadowing a route review with Dalia. To unlock the planning console on your first login, you will need the recovery passphrase below.

strongbox words: oliael-gilax-lamael

Subject: Cage visit — Friday

Hi,

Confirming your cage access at the Torvane Point data centre, Hall 2, Cage 14, Friday 08:00–12:00. Bring photo ID. Check in at the front desk, no exceptions. Hard hats not required; anti-static straps are. No photography past the man-trap. Your escort is from our infrastructure team and will meet you at the hall door. Tools must be logged in and out. Use the temporary pass below at the man-trap reader.

Thanks,
Front Desk, Torvane Point

door code, tajof-kageg: bdg-QVDCE-3

## Hot-Reload Provenance — Marlowe Gateway

Marlowe's gateway reloads its routing config without restarts: the watcher detects a new config bundle, validates it, and swaps it in atomically. For release management, every live config carries provenance metadata — who published it, which pipeline built it, and the source revision. If a reload misbehaves, pull the active bundle's metadata before rolling back, so we can trace the exact artifact. The currently deployed bundle is identified by the token below.

session token of fawep-tageg = htk4_82d8